According to 2025 Medicare claims, Jendy Harer, DO (NPI: 1619184454) practices family practice in the Williamsport, PA market, with the plurality of this provider's patient population coming from Lycoming, PA. This provider's primary affiliated billing organization is FAMILY PRACTICE CENTER, PC (NPI: 1154376937; TIN: 231919008) and primary practice location at 17701-3724. Harer is affiliated with the Keystone ACO (ACO ID: A1552) and The Accountable Care Organization, Ltd. (ACO ID: A2098), participating under the MSSP model.

Harer's data goes back to 2015 and runs through 2024. For example, in 2024, this provider had 232 traditional Medicare patients, billed 2,183 HCPCS/CPT codes, and received $116,115 in Medicare payments. The top billing code was G0439 (Annual wellness visit, includes a personalized prevention plan of service (pps), subsequent visit). Part D data shows 6,259 prescription claims across 424 beneficiaries totaling $510,307 in drug costs, led by Eliquis (Apixaban). DME data shows 173 claims. Over the past 10 years, this provider's Medicare Part B carrier billing has moved sharply higher in recent years, from $40,893 to $116,115. Similarly, Part D prescription costs have moved sharply higher in recent years, from $151,528 to $510,307. In contrast, DME billing represents a smaller volume and moved sharply higher in recent years, from $6,016 to $15,431.
